  • Chasing Challenges: Gabby Huddart's Mid-Life Journey
    Imagine swapping a big career for marathons and comedy in midlife. I’m with Gaby Huddart, former Good Housekeeping editor-in-chief and a voice for women over 40. In this episode, we dive into her shift from journalism to chasing passions—running, facing fears, and redefining midlife. Gaby’s stories of interviewing stars like Judi Dench and Michelle Obama show how storytelling fuels purpose.We chat about the shift from print to digital media and how women are living bolder, for longer. Gaby’s opens up about her confidence, finding joy in exercise and music, and why journaling and self-kindness spark clarity.Gaby Huddart is an award-winning journalist, speaker, event host and celebrity interviewer. Previously Editor-in-Chief of Good Housekeeping, the nation's biggest selling women's magazine, and Editorial Director of the entire Hearst UK lifestyle portfolio, also including Red and Prima magazines, she is one of the UK's leading experts on women over 40.  She writes regular articles on pushing the boundaries of what’s possible in midlife, including for The Times and Daily Telegraph. Gaby is current holder of the British Society of Magazine Editors prestigious Mark Boxer Award, which recognises an outstanding contribution to magazine journalism.You can follow Gaby on InstagramOwning Your Menopause is produced by Urban Podcasts.

  • Emma Neville’s Journey to Strength and Community
    What if menopause could be a time of awakening, not isolation? In this episode of Owning Your Menopause, Emma Neville, founder of This is Me, shares her journey with premature ovarian insufficiency at 40. She talks brain fog, low moods, and the emotional hit of early menopause during lockdown as a mom, finding strength through hormone replacement therapy and a community that shows no woman should face this alone.Emma gets real about perimenopause’s guilt and loneliness but inspires by embracing her “wise woman years.” She’s turned her experience into a mission with her PAUSE framework, workplace tips, and lifestyle tweaks like Pilates and magnesium, encouraging women to learn, connect, and rediscover their strength at this life stage.Emma Neville is a mum to two teenage girls, a person-centred counsellor, a philanthropist who volunteers for numerous charities and a qualified menopause coach.Emma experienced an early menopause aged 40 after being diagnosed with premature ovarian insufficiency (POI). The average age of menopause in the UK is 51.Receiving this diagnosis encouraged Emma to research the topic to gain an understanding of the phases of menopause. Emma then studied to become a menopause coach.Emma started an online community 'This is Me’ to share her story and to encourage everyone to talk about menopause to change the rhetoric!Let’s be the generation to make menopause matter.Emma's Instagram.Emma's LinkedIn.Owning Your Menopause is produced by Urban Podcasts.

  • Grit, Grace and Graft in Midlife with Debbie Wosskow
    Debbie Wosskow OBE is a multi-exit entrepreneur, investor, and leading advocate for women in business. Best known as the founder of Love Home Swap, inspired by the film The Holiday, she scaled the platform to over 100,000 properties worldwide before selling it for $53 million in 2017.A passionate supporter of female entrepreneurship, she co-founded AllBright, a global career network for women, and now co-chairs the Invest in Women Taskforce, a government-backed initiative unlocking £250m in funding for female-led businesses.After a burn-out related health scare revealed she was in perimenopause, she launched The Better Menopause, a science-led supplements brand developed with doctors, to support and empower women through hormonal transition. Its gut-health focused approach and award-winning probiotic has won high-profile fans and a growing following.She hosts the Grit & Grace podcast, sits on the board of Channel 4, advises McKinsey & Company, and chairs the Development Board of The Women’s Prize for Fiction.Owning Your Menopause is produced by Urban Podcasts.

  • Kelly Swingler's Journey to Finding Balance
    Feeling drained, mistaking burnout for menopause, or trapped in relentless stress? In this episode of the Owning Your Menopause podcast, I am joined by Kelly Swingler, burnout expert and founder of The Chrysalis Crew. Kelly shares her raw, powerful story: collapsing in agony from a toxic job, ignoring her body’s cries until her sons pleaded, “Mum, your job’s killing you.” Once an HR leader, she’s now a fierce advocate for human-first workplaces, speaking directly to midlife women balancing work, family, and hormonal shifts.We dive into how burnout and menopause symptoms blur, fuelled by societal expectations and outdated work cultures. Kelly makes it clear: burnout isn’t your fault, it’s systemic, often rooted in misaligned values. She shares practical steps to set boundaries, release impossible standards, and advocate for change.Find out more about Kelly’s work here and connect with her on LinkedIn.Owning Your Menopause is produced by Urban Podcasts.

About Owning Your Menopause

I'm Kate Rowe-Ham, menopause fitness coach, author of the bestselling book Owning Your Menopause: Fitter, Calmer, Stronger in 30 Days and founder of the Owning Your Menopause app. Navigating this life stage can seem daunting and almost impossible for many women, but I want to help you reframe how you see this chapter. In each episode of Owning Your Menopause, my guests share one thing you can implement to start thriving through menopause and beyond. I will talk to women like you and me who will share their experiences, good and bad, alongside expert guests who will help you start Owning Your Menopause.
